How Our Condo Water Extraction Process Works

When you call us for condo water extraction, you can expect a thorough and efficient process that gets your property back to normal as quickly as possible. Our team will work with you to understand the extent of the damage and develop a customized plan to extract the water, dry the area, and restore your condo to its original condition.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ians will arrive at your condo and assess the damage, identifying the source of the leak and the extent of the water damage. We’ll work with you to develop a plan to extract the water, dry the area, and restore your condo to its original condition. Our team will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and identify potential safety hazards.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using powerful pumps and wet vacuums, our technicians will extract as much water as possible from the affected area. We’ll work quickly to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of mold growth.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ry the area and remove any remaining moisture. We’ll also use dehumidifiers to prevent mold growth and ensure the area is completely dry.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our technicians will th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. We’ll use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ure the area is safe and healthy.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Once the area is dry and clean, our team will work with you to restore your condo to its original condition. This may involve repairing or replacing damaged materials, such as drywall, flooring, and cabinets.

Condo Water Extraction Cost in Denison, TX

The cost of condo water extraction in Denison, TX can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our prices are estimates, and we’ll provide a free on-site assessment to find out the exact cost of the service.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area and severity of damage
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area and type of equipment needed
Cleaning and sanitizing $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area and type of cleaning solutions needed
Restoration and reconstruction $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area and type of materials needed
Equipment rental $100 – $500 Type and duration of equipment rental
Travel fees $50 – $200 Distance from our location to your condo

Q: Can I prevent condo water damage?

A: Yes, you can prevent condo water damage by regularly inspecting your property for signs of leaks and water damage, and addressing any issues quickly. You can also consider installing a water sensor or leak detector to alert you to potential problems.
